一种用于数字麦克风阵列的测试方法及装置制造方法及图纸

技术编号:15523430 阅读:184 留言:0更新日期:2017-06-04 12:11
本发明专利技术公开了一种用于数字麦克风阵列的测试方法及装置,该测试方法包括:堵住一对麦克风中的任一麦克风的拾音孔;根据时钟信号对数字语音信号进行处理得到两路模拟语音信号,分别作为第一麦克风信号和第二麦克风信号;计算第一麦克风信号和第二麦克风信号之间的电压差;根据电压差判断数字麦克风阵列是否正常。通过本发明专利技术的测试方法,无需通过高成本、且复杂的声信号处理,而是通过测试电信号,来判断数字麦克风阵列是否正常,通过该测试方法能够有效降低数字麦克风阵列的测试成本,提高数字麦克风阵列的出厂合格率,避免了在数字麦克风阵列组装在整机上进行测试时,数字麦克风阵列异常将导致整机报废的问题。

Testing method and device for digital microphone array

The invention discloses a method and apparatus for testing digital microphone array, including the test method: block the holes to pick up a microphone on any microphone; according to the obtained two analog voice signal to digital voice signal clock signal, respectively, as the first microphone signal and second microphone signal; calculating the voltage between the first microphone signal and second microphone signals; according to voltage difference judgment digital microphone array is normal. Through the testing method of the invention, without using acoustic signal processing, high cost and complex, but through electrical testing, to determine the digital microphone array is normal, reduce the cost of testing digital microphone array can improve the measuring method of digital Mike wind array factory pass rate, to avoid the assembly testing in in the digital microphone array, digital microphone array will lead to abnormal scrapped machine problem.

【技术实现步骤摘要】
一种用于数字麦克风阵列的测试方法及装置
本专利技术涉及数字麦克风阵列测试
,更具体地,本专利技术涉及一种用于数字麦克风阵列的测试方法及装置。
技术介绍
现在很多高端的通话蓝牙耳机、音箱、智能机器人或者是手机,通常都会使用多数字麦克风阵列,以降低背景噪声,提高通话质量。为了拾音的灵活与准确,数字麦克风阵列会放置在一个单独的电路板上,然后通过连接线与主电路相连。这种数字麦克风阵列电路,通常会通过声学参数的处理来检测判断是否异常,但是因为数字麦克风阵列中麦克风之间的距离非常近,需要通过不同位置麦克风采集语音信号的幅值和相位的细微区别来辨别各麦克风是否正常,这种测试方式算法复杂,且测试设备的成本非常高,有些数字麦克风阵列因为测试成本高,会选择直接在组装好的整机阶段进行测试,但是如果此时检测到数字麦克风阵异常,将会造成整机的报废。
技术实现思路
本专利技术的一个目的是提供一种能够解决上述问题之一的新的技术方案。根据本专利技术的第一方面,提供了一种用于数字麦克风阵列的测试方法,所述数字麦克风阵列包括至少一对共用时钟线和数据线的麦克风,所述测试方法包括:堵住所述一对麦克风中的任一麦克风的拾音孔;向所述时钟线输出时钟信号;接收所述一对麦克风采集音源得到数字语音信号,其中,所述数字语音信号经所述数据线输出;根据所述时钟信号对所述数字语音信号进行处理得到两路模拟语音信号,分别作为第一麦克风信号和第二麦克风信号;计算所述第一麦克风信号和所述第二麦克风信号之间的电压差;根据所述电压差判断所述数字麦克风阵列是否正常。可选的是,所述计算所述第一麦克风信号和所述第二麦克风信号之间的电压差包括:计算所述第一麦克风信号的有效值作为第一有效值,计算所述第二麦克风信号的有效值作为第二有效值;计算所述第一有效值和所述第二有效值的差,作为所述电压差。可选的是,所述根据所述电压差判断所述数字麦克风阵列是否正常包括:判断所述电压差是否为零,如是,则判定所述数字麦克风阵列异常;如否,则判定所述数字麦克风阵列正常。可选的是,所述根据所述时钟信号对所述数字语音信号进行处理得到两路模拟语音信号,分别作为第一麦克风信号和第二麦克风信号包括:根据所述时钟信号将所述数字语音信号区分为第一数字语音信号和第二数字语音信号;对所述第一数字语音信号进行解码处理得到所述第一麦克风信号,对所述第二数字语音信号进行解码处理得到所述第二麦克风信号。可选的是,所述根据所述电压差判断所述数字麦克风阵列是否正常之后还包括:如果所述数字麦克风阵列异常,则发出警报以提示测试人员。根据本专利技术的第二方面,提供了一种用于数字麦克风阵列的测试装置,所述数字麦克风阵列包括至少一对共用时钟线和数据线的麦克风,所述测试装置包括:堵拾音孔模块,用于堵住所述一对麦克风中的任一麦克风的拾音孔;时钟信号输出模块,用于向所述时钟线输出时钟信号;信号接收模块,用于接收所述一对麦克风采集音源得到数字语音信号,其中,所述数字语音信号经所述数据线输出;处理模块,用于根据所述时钟信号对所述数字语音信号进行处理得到两路模拟语音信号,分别作为第一麦克风信号和第二麦克风信号;计算模块,用于计算所述第一麦克风信号和所述第二麦克风信号之间的电压差;判断模块,用于根据所述电压差判断所述数字麦克风阵列是否正常。可选的是,所述计算模块包括:有效值计算单元,用于计算所述第一麦克风信号的有效值作为第一有效值,计算所述第二麦克风信号的有效值作为第二有效值;电压差计算单元,用于计算所述第一有效值和所述第二有效值的差,作为所述电压差。可选的是,所述判断模块还用于判断所述电压差是否为零,如是,则判定所述数字麦克风阵列异常;如否,则判定所述数字麦克风阵列正常。可选的是,所述处理模块包括:区分单元,用于根据所述时钟信号将所述数字语音信号区分为第一数字语音信号和第二数字语音信号;解码单元,用于对所述第一数字语音信号进行解码处理得到所述第一麦克风信号,对所述第二数字语音信号进行解码处理得到所述第二麦克风信号。可选的是,所述测试装置还包括:报警模块,用于在所述判断模块的判断结果为否的情况下,发出警报以提示测试人员。本专利技术的专利技术人发现,在现有技术中,存在麦克风阵列测试成本较高的问题。因此,本专利技术所要实现的技术任务或者所要解决的技术问题是本领域技术人员从未想到的或者没有预期到的,故本专利技术是一种新的技术方案。本专利技术的一个有益效果在于,通过本专利技术的测试方法,无需通过高成本、且复杂的声信号处理,而是通过测试电信号,来判断数字麦克风阵列是否正常,通过该测试方法能够有效降低数字麦克风阵列的测试成本,提高数字麦克风阵列的出厂合格率,避免了在数字麦克风阵列组装在整机上进行测试时,数字麦克风阵列异常将导致整机报废的问题。通过以下参照附图对本专利技术的示例性实施例的详细描述,本专利技术的其它特征及其优点将会变得清楚。附图说明被结合在说明书中并构成说明书的一部分的附图示出了本专利技术的实施例,并且连同其说明一起用于解释本专利技术的原理。图1是现有的数字麦克风阵列的一种实施结构的电路原理图;图2是根据本专利技术一种用于数字麦克风阵列的测试方法的一种实施方式的流程图;图3是根据本专利技术一种用于数字麦克风阵列的测试方法的另一种实施方法的流程图;图4是根据本专利技术一种用于数字麦克风阵列测试装置的一种实施结构的方框原理图;图5是根据本专利技术一种用于数字麦克风阵列测试装置的另一种实施结构的方框原理图。附图标记说明:MIC1、MIC2、MIC3、MIC4-麦克风;GND-接地端;VCC-电源端;DATA1、DATA2-数据线;CLOCK1、CLOCK2-时钟线;VDD1、VDD2、VDD3、VDD4-麦克风的电源引脚;GND1、GND2、GND3、GND4-麦克风的接地引脚;L/R1、L/R2、L/R3、L/R4-麦克风的左右声道选择引脚;CLK1、CLK2、CLK3、CLK4-麦克风的时钟引脚;D1、D2、D3、D4-麦克风的数据引脚。具体实施方式现在将参照附图来详细描述本专利技术的各种示例性实施例。应注意到:除非另外具体说明,否则在这些实施例中阐述的部件和步骤的相对布置、数字表达式和数值不限制本专利技术的范围。以下对至少一个示例性实施例的描述实际上仅仅是说明性的,决不作为对本专利技术及其应用或使用的任何限制。对于相关领域普通技术人员已知的技术、方法和设备可能不作详细讨论,但在适当情况下,所述技术、方法和设备应当被视为说明书的一部分。在这里示出和讨论的所有例子中,任何具体值应被解释为仅仅是示例性的,而不是作为限制。因此,示例性实施例的其它例子可以具有不同的值。应注意到:相似的标号和字母在下面的附图中表示类似项,因此,一旦某一项在一个附图中被定义,则在随后的附图中不需要对其进行进一步讨论。现有的麦克风阵列通常是由数字麦克风组成的,即数字麦克风阵列。数字麦克风阵列包括至少一对共用时钟线和数据线的麦克风,两对麦克风组成的麦克风阵列的电路结构通常如图1所示,麦克风MIC1、MIC2为一对,麦克风MIC1的左右声道选择引脚L/R1与电源端VCC连接,麦克风MIC2的左右声道选择引脚L/R2与接地端GND连接,麦克风MIC1的时钟引脚CLK1和麦克风MIC2的时钟引脚CLK2均连接至时钟线CLOCK1,麦克风MIC1的数据引脚D1和麦克风M本文档来自技高网...
一种用于数字麦克风阵列的测试方法及装置

【技术保护点】
一种用于数字麦克风阵列的测试方法,其特征在于,所述数字麦克风阵列包括至少一对共用时钟线和数据线的麦克风,所述测试方法包括:堵住所述一对麦克风中的任一麦克风的拾音孔;向所述时钟线输出时钟信号;接收所述一对麦克风采集音源得到数字语音信号,其中,所述数字语音信号经所述数据线输出;根据所述时钟信号对所述数字语音信号进行处理得到两路模拟语音信号,分别作为第一麦克风信号和第二麦克风信号;计算所述第一麦克风信号和所述第二麦克风信号之间的电压差;根据所述电压差判断所述数字麦克风阵列是否正常。

【技术特征摘要】
1.一种用于数字麦克风阵列的测试方法,其特征在于,所述数字麦克风阵列包括至少一对共用时钟线和数据线的麦克风,所述测试方法包括:堵住所述一对麦克风中的任一麦克风的拾音孔;向所述时钟线输出时钟信号;接收所述一对麦克风采集音源得到数字语音信号,其中,所述数字语音信号经所述数据线输出;根据所述时钟信号对所述数字语音信号进行处理得到两路模拟语音信号,分别作为第一麦克风信号和第二麦克风信号;计算所述第一麦克风信号和所述第二麦克风信号之间的电压差;根据所述电压差判断所述数字麦克风阵列是否正常。2.根据权利要求1所述的测试方法,其特征在于,所述计算所述第一麦克风信号和所述第二麦克风信号之间的电压差包括:计算所述第一麦克风信号的有效值作为第一有效值,计算所述第二麦克风信号的有效值作为第二有效值;计算所述第一有效值和所述第二有效值的差,作为所述电压差。3.根据权利要求2所述的测试方法,其特征在于,所述根据所述电压差判断所述数字麦克风阵列是否正常包括:判断所述电压差是否为零,如是,则判定所述数字麦克风阵列异常;如否,则判定所述数字麦克风阵列正常。4.根据权利要求1所述的测试方法,其特征在于,所述根据所述时钟信号对所述数字语音信号进行处理得到两路模拟语音信号,分别作为第一麦克风信号和第二麦克风信号包括:根据所述时钟信号将所述数字语音信号区分为第一数字语音信号和第二数字语音信号;对所述第一数字语音信号进行解码处理得到所述第一麦克风信号,对所述第二数字语音信号进行解码处理得到所述第二麦克风信号。5.根据权利要求1所述的测试方法,其特征在于,所述根据所述电压差判断所述数字麦克风阵列是否正常之后还包括:如果所述数字麦克风阵列异常,则发出警报以提...

【专利技术属性】
技术研发人员:田安刚张东宁
申请(专利权)人:歌尔科技有限公司
类型:发明
国别省市:山东,37

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1